Ford Island 10k


Finishers 2012.



Instead of taking advantage of the weekend and sleeping in, Chris and I were up and out of the house by 5:30 a.m. and enroute to Ford Island for the 15th Annual Ford Island 10k.

We ran this last year, and it was my first attempt at a 10k. 

Chris and I before the race circa 2011.

With two under my belt, I was more confident in my running abilities this time around.

My goal was to run the entire race without stopping. Mission accomplished! Even though my left foot fell asleep at mile two, I don’t know how that is possible, I ran through the pins and needles and it finally woke up at mile four.

I crossed the finish line at one hour and 15 minutes, much improved from my first effort at one hour, 45 minutes.

After a 6.2 mile work out, we met Jess and her baby girl Halle, along with her friend Jackie and her baby girl, Jasmine, for a well deserved pancake breakfast.

Running Regiment

I have to give myself a big pat on the back because I have been pretty consistant with this running thing. At first I was having wicked knee pain in my right knee, but once I got my feeties in the correct shoe, it’s been smooth sailing.
Sept. 12- 1 mile. Felt pretty good.
Sept. 13- 1.5 miles. I pushed myself and paid for it later.
Sept. 14- no running. My knee was killing me!
Sept. 15- 1 mile. First run with the new kicks. However, it was a bad idea to put my orthotics in them.
Sept. 16- No running. My shins and ankles were killing me from yesterday.
Sept. 17- 2 miles! So proud of myself.
Sept. 18. I over did it, so no running.
Sept. 19-22- 2 miles. This time no issues. Much better pace.
Sept. 23-25- No running. I left my running bag on the bed while we were away at the Aulani. The trade off was I did lots of swimming.
Sept. 26-30- Up to 2.5 miles. Wahoo! I found my stride.
Sept. 1- no running. Taking some time off.
Sept. 2.- no running, but lots of swimming because my cousins were in town.
Oct. 1 and 2- 3 miles! That’s a 5k!
